How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Shore?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
South Shore Studio Apartments | $2,687 | $1,495 | $4,108 |
South Shore 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,969 | $1,995 | $4,619 |
South Shore 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,494 | $2,200 | $6,893 |
South Shore 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,302 | $4,464 | $6,131 |
South Shore 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,350 | $3,350 | $3,350 |

Getting Around the South Shore Neighborhood in Alameda, CA
Walk Score®
84 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
78 / 100
Very Bikeable
Biking is convenient for most trips
Transit Score®
47 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
